Remembering the Black Triangles
Some information on often overshadowed victims of Nazi aggression, and what their suffering tells us about the nature of totalitarianism.
The Black Triangle badge was for prisoners who were deemed to be … Arbeitsscheu which literally translates as work-shy. … you could also be declared Arbeitsscheu for refusing or being found unfit for compulsory labour such as digging trenches for the Autobahns or working in armaments factories.

Marxists or peaceniks who refused to work for the German war effort.

You could also be branded with the triangle if you were suspected of being of poor moral character, common targets for the anti-social category included the homeless, alcoholics, drug users and sex workers.

Who is Alice Weidel? The openly lesbian AfD leader driving Germany’s far-right rise
Alice Weidel, AfD co-leader, has emerged as a key figure in Germany’s far-right rise despite being openly lesbian and married to an immigrant.
The 45-year-old is married to a Sri Lankan-born woman, a filmmaker and is raising two children, primarily in Einsiedeln, Switzerland. Weidel described her upbringing as highly political. Her parents did not belong to any political party, but her grandfather was a prominent Nazi judge, according to the German newspaper Die Welt and her family was expelled from Silesia, now in Poland, after World War Two.
